Mark 14:34- " My soul is exceedingly sorrowful, even to death......"
Jesus uses the words "exceedingly sorrowful " expressing his distress so intense that it felt like death. He describes his overwhelming grief and equates it with physical death.
We know on earth, Jesus was completely God who performed various miracles but at the same time was completely human who had gone through experiences a human being goes through in his lifetime. This verse is one such human experience of him being overwhelmed with sorrow to the point of death!
Jesus fell to the ground in that overwhelming grief and prayed by first reminding and telling God all things are possible by you (V36) and so take this suffering away from me but then again let Your Will be done.
We all at some point in our life have gone through or will go sufferings and sometimes those sufferings might feel like death. But we have a God who knows exactly our every emotion , our every feeling and our every thought because he has gone through it all : sorrows, hardships and even temptations.
So when he says " Cast all your cares upon me in (1 Peter 5:7) or "Fear not for I Am with you and be not dismayed for i am your God ...in (Isaiah 41:10) , he completely understands and empathizes with our individual situations.
Even the thoughts that doesn't align with HIS WILL just like Jesus is saying that "take this suffering from me" is not foreign or new to Him. He doesn't allow something to happen and leave us there but he carries us in his arms and is watching over us!
we worship a God who understands us and our assurance lies in that fact!
